Favorite Goalies to Use for DFS Lineups

Frederik Andersen, G, Carolina Hurricanes

Assuming he gets the start, Frederik Andersen is going to be most people’s favorite option. The Devils can score goals, but they are ranked 14th in goals per game after the first round. Anderen is an elite goalie who was good in his one game so far, so if you’re going to pay up for a goalie, make it him.

Akira Schmid G, New Jersey Devils

On the flip side, Akira Schmid was elite in the first round and I expect him to be just as good. Carolina is missing a ton of elite goal-scorers and finished 12th in GF/G after the first round. The Islanders gave them some trouble in their previous matchup and I think the Devils could do the same. Schmid isn’t the favorite to win, but he could still provide value.

Stuart Skinner, G, Edmonton Oilers

I don’t love Stuart Skinner, but there aren’t a ton of options to choose from. The Oilers have an elite offense and they can easily come away with the win on home ice. Skinner’s price tag isn’t great, but if you’re chasing the win, he’s got the best odds.

Favorite Skaters to Use for DFS Lineups

Leon Draisaitl, W, Edmonton Oilers

At this point, you already know the drill with Leon Draisaitl. His price tag is still too cheap considering just how productive he is. The Oilers power play is also elite and Draisaitl is a big part of that. I’ll keep plugging him into my lineup until he’s no longer a value play.

Jack Hughes, C, New Jersey Devils

Even if the Devils have the lowest team total on the slate, I still think they have some upside. Jack Hughes didn’t tear up the first round, but he still managed to score three goals. Igor Shesterkin was great and there’s a good chance we see elite Frederik Andersen. At $7600 on DraftKings, I’ll gladly take my chances with him. He will need a point and five shots on goal to hit value.

Jonathan Marchessault, W, Vegas Golden Knights

Jonathan Marchessault is good at shooting the puck, but he hasn’t done that consistently yet in the playoffs. The Oilers may be a good offensive team, but their defense still isn’t where it was late in the season. Marchessault plays a healthy amount of minutes and also sees time on the power play, so he could finish with a point and five shots on goal, which is a great return at $5200.

Evan Bouchard, D, Edmonton Oilers

The only other Edmonton player not named McDavid or Draisaitl to finish with ten or more points in the first round was Evan Bouchard. It helps that he’s quarterbacking the best power play in recent history, but $5300 for him on this slate is just too cheap. You’ve seen him here before and that won’t change unless he falls off the face of the earth.
